It has been nearly six years since the Avengers disbanded after defeating Thanos and mourning the loss of Tony Stark. The world, however, is once again in need of its mightiest heroes. With new Avengers movies slated for 2026 and 2027, the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) must swiftly reassemble its team. The journey to recruit the next generation of Avengers kicks off in "Captain America: Brave New World."

"We know people miss the Avengers, and we miss the Avengers," says Nate Moore, a seasoned producer at Marvel Studios and a key figure behind the fourth Captain America film. "But we knew if we jumped right back into the Avengers after Endgame, we wouldn't give people a chance to miss it."

Moore emphasizes that the most iconic Avengers teams in Marvel comics history have always had Captain America at their core. Following Steve Rogers passing his shield to Sam Wilson in "Avengers: Endgame," the MCU has been focused on developing Wilson into the leader he needs to be. This transformation wasn't easy for Wilson, as explored in the six-part Disney+ series, "The Falcon and the Winter Soldier." By the time of "Brave New World," Wilson proudly dons the red, white, and blue. Yet, as he overcomes the challenges of being Captain America, he faces an even greater task: leading a new Avengers team.

Marketing clips for "Brave New World" reveal that President Ross, now played by Harrison Ford following William Hurt's passing, asks Wilson to revive the Avengers project. This might surprise fans, given Ross's role in establishing the Sokovia Accords, which led to the team's division. Julius Onah, the director of "Brave New World," explains Ross's shift: "He was a guy who had this real legacy that could maybe be defined by his anger. But the man that we're meeting now is an elder statesman, a diplomat turning a new leaf, who sees and understands the errors of his past and wants to do better. He wants to initiate the Avengers because they could be a benefit to the world."

As a general, Ross understands tactical advantages, and he envisions a revamped Avengers team, especially since Captain America is now an official role within the U.S. government. "Ross is the man who passed the Sokovia Accords," Moore notes. "He certainly realized that the Avengers left unchecked may not be the best idea for anyone. And so I certainly think he understands that power is more beneficial to him if it's under his command, and he figures why not do it first before somebody beats me to the punch."

Ross's renewed interest in the Avengers likely stems from the discovery of a world-changing substance. The Celestial that turned to stone at the end of "Eternals" has been revealed at San Diego Comic Con 2024 to be a source of Adamantium, a super metal akin to Wakanda's Vibranium. With nations poised to enter an Adamantium arms race, having superheroes on one's side becomes crucial.

"I think certainly any nation that has a group of Avengers has a leg up over anyone else," says Moore. "And Ross is a general, so certainly he understands what a tactical advantage is!"

The potential underlying motives for this new Avengers team suggest a rocky relationship between President Ross and Sam Wilson's Captain America. Steve Rogers was firmly against government control, and Wilson has strived to uphold those values throughout his career.

"I really focused on the emotional journey that Sam was taking," says Onah. "It was really cool to then put him opposite somebody who had divided the Avengers in the past. Because of that history, Sam was put into prison. The Sokovia Accords, all the stuff that Ross pushed forward as Secretary of State came into play. These are things that when these two men walk into a room, that tension between them is palpable."

It's possible that Sam Wilson may not be the leader President Ross envisions. The 2025 MCU project, "Thunderbolts," featuring anti-heroes like John Walker, who briefly and controversially took up the Captain America mantle, might introduce Ross's preferred team. With Ross's nickname being Thunderbolt, it's fitting that Walker and his morally flexible companions could become the President's Avengers.

If this scenario unfolds, Wilson could form his own independent team of superheroes, just in time for the arrival of Robert Downey Jr.'s Doctor Doom in "Avengers: Doomsday" in 2026. Regardless of the specifics, "Brave New World" marks a crucial step in Wilson's journey to becoming the leader of the Avengers. Onah was eager to prepare Wilson for this role, knowing it would be the first film to address the assembly of the next Avengers team.

Onah highlights Wilson's empathy as his superpower, which sets him apart as the Captain America of this era. Despite being just a man with a shield and mechanical wings, Wilson's ability to understand and empathize with allies and enemies alike allows him to effectively embody the values the shield represents.

"I think that's what makes him a Captain America of this moment," Onah remarks.

"I don't think Sam would be prepared to lead the Avengers until he truly believed that he was Captain America," Moore adds. "And our goal as filmmakers was to take him on a journey of questioning whether or not he made the right decision. Hopefully by the end, him and the audience go 'There certainly could be no one else'. He is Captain America, and hopefully he takes the tools from this movie to be able to lead the Avengers."

With only two movies left before "Avengers: Doomsday," Wilson must act quickly. After "Brave New World," he's expected to appear in "Thunderbolts" and "Fantastic Four: First Steps" to recruit his team. While this timeline is shorter than the five films leading up to 2012's "The Avengers," iconic characters like Spider-Man, Thor, and Bruce Banner might be ready to answer the call. The assembly of Avengers 2.0 begins here.
